Buffalo mozzarella from the Piana del Sele. Creamy, fresh, and protected by DOP status, it is the area’s signature product and eaten daily in many forms.
Fresh buffalo ricotta made from whey after mozzarella production. Light, sweet, and deeply tied to local dairy culture around Battipaglia.
Silky buffalo-milk custard with a caramelized exterior. A local adaptation of the classic dessert, prized for the richness of regional dairy.
